Overview

2MMPB radiation protection lead sheets are specialized shielding materials designed to protect against harmful ionizing radiation. The '2MM' designation refers to the 2mm thickness, while 'PB' stands for plumbum (Latin for lead). These sheets are manufactured through rolling processes to achieve precise thickness tolerances, typically within ±0.1mm. Their primary function is to attenuate X-rays and gamma rays, with the 2mm thickness providing approximately 90% reduction of 100kVp X-rays. In industrial applications, these lead sheets are commonly installed in walls, doors, and windows of radiology rooms, nuclear power plants, and research laboratories. The material's effectiveness stems from lead's high atomic number (82) and density, which enables superior photon absorption compared to alternative shielding materials.

Structure and Working Principle

The protective capability of 2MMPB lead sheets relies on fundamental radiation physics principles. When high-energy photons interact with the dense lead atoms, three primary attenuation mechanisms occur: photoelectric absorption (dominant at lower energies), Compton scattering, and pair production (at energies above 1.02 MeV). The 2mm thickness represents a balance between practical installation requirements and adequate shielding performance for most diagnostic radiation applications. Modern lead sheets often incorporate protective coatings or laminates to prevent oxidation and improve durability. Some variants feature lead-vinyl composites that maintain shielding effectiveness while reducing overall weight. The sheets can be easily cut and formed to fit specific architectural requirements, though proper sealing of joints and edges is critical to maintain continuous radiation protection.

Key Features

The primary characteristic of 2MMPB lead sheets is their exceptional radiation attenuation capacity, typically measured in lead equivalence (the thickness of pure lead providing equivalent protection). These sheets maintain stable performance across temperature fluctuations (-20°C to 60°C) and have virtually unlimited shelf life when properly stored. Additional practical features include excellent malleability that allows for bending without cracking, making them suitable for curved surfaces. The material is also non-combustible and resistant to most chemicals, though acidic environments should be avoided. Modern versions may include factory-applied protective films that simplify installation while preventing surface contamination during handling.

Application Areas

In healthcare facilities, 2MMPB lead sheets are standard in X-ray rooms, CT scanner suites, and radiation therapy areas. They're installed in walls, ceiling panels, and protective barriers to ensure staff safety and prevent radiation leakage. Veterinary clinics and dental offices also utilize these sheets in smaller quantities for diagnostic equipment shielding. Industrial applications include nondestructive testing (NDT) facilities, where they shield gamma radiography operations. Nuclear power plants incorporate lead sheets in various containment structures. Research institutions use them in particle accelerators and radioactive material storage areas. Emerging applications include spacecraft radiation shielding and secure data center construction near radiation sources.

Maintenance and Precautions

Proper maintenance of lead shielding requires regular visual inspections for cracks, holes, or deformation that could compromise protection. Surface cleaning should use mild detergent solutions - never acidic cleaners that might react with lead. Any damaged sections must be promptly replaced to maintain shielding integrity. Installation personnel must follow strict safety protocols including proper PPE (gloves, masks) to prevent lead exposure. Cutting should be performed with tools that minimize dust generation, preferably using wet methods. All waste materials must be disposed as hazardous waste according to local regulations. Pregnant workers should avoid handling lead sheets due to potential developmental risks.

B2B Procurement Guide

When sourcing 2MMPB lead sheets, buyers should verify supplier certifications including ISO 9001 for quality management and ISO 14001 for environmental compliance. Request mill test reports confirming lead purity and thickness uniformity. For large projects, consider suppliers offering custom-cut panels to reduce on-site waste and labor costs. Evaluate delivery logistics carefully - lead sheets are heavy (approximately 22.7kg/m² for 2mm thickness) requiring proper transport equipment. Some manufacturers offer prefabricated lead-lined drywall or modular panels that simplify installation. For cost-sensitive projects, compare bulk purchase discounts against the minimum order quantities typically ranging from 10-20 square meters.
